Lanner, the global leader in the design and manufacturing of network appliances, today introduced the latest Ethernet blade HLM-1003, empowered by Intel® Fortville XL710 and eight 40G fiber QSFP+ ports. HLM-1003, designed in HLM specifications, is compatible with Lanner’s x86 network appliances HTCA-6000 series to expand network connectivity for telecom appliances.

Barcelona, Spain — Feb.27, 2018 — Since the publication of the original ETSI NFV whitepaper in 2012, Lanner Electronics and ADVA Optical Networking SE have been driving the migration from proprietary hardware architectures toward open, programmable and scalable NFV solutions. Over the last year, Lanner Electronics and ADVA have been working together to enable communication service providers (CSPs) in their migration toward universal customer premise (uCPE) deployments. Combining industry-leading compute and networking platforms based on the latest Intel C3000 series CPU along with advanced data acceleration toolkits, such as Intel DPDK and SRIOV, Lanner and ADVA are placing CSPs on the right path to network transformation.

[Feb 26, 2018] –Lanner Electronics (TAIEX 6245), a global leader in SDN/NFV network appliances, announced that it will premiere its joint PoC of new SD-Security (Software-defined Security) solutions for edge networks at on MWC 2018. The demonstration will include Lanner’s vCPE appliance NCA-4010, Enea’s low-footprint virtualization software platform NFV Access and Trend Micro Virtual Network Function Suite, to present scale-on-demand network security function for SMBs, distributed branches and IoT edge networks.

Lanner today announced the release of the NCS2-IVM201, a NIC modular with Intel® Fortville XXV 710 and dual 25G fiber SFP28 ports. The NCS2-IVM201’s NCS2 standard is compatible with most of Lanner’s x86 network appliances and is intended for expanding these appliances’ network connectivity.
